Billy Graham lies in the U.S. Capitol Rotunda today.

 

Regardless of one's religious beliefs, there's no doubt he was quite the human being.  The Billy Graham Evangelistic Association was a ministry that touched millions all across the world that spanned decades.  Yet rarely, if ever, was there hint of any kind of scandal.  Why not?

 

The reason is fairly simple:  He planned what he would (or wouldn't) do in various situations before those situations arose.  Those plans, or rules for living, eventually became known as the, "Modesto Manifesto."

 

For example, regarding the opposite gender:  

Billy Graham decided he would never be alone with a woman other than his wife.  No eating alone with another woman, no traveling alone with another woman, nothing... unless either his wife or other people were present.   (Vice President Pence adopted a similar standard in his life, as well).  Such a standard, if strictly adhered to, makes staying on the straight and narrow fairly easy to achieve and has the added benefit of avoiding even the appearance of evil.  Plus gives one's spouse confidence and security in the relationship.

 

Billy Graham's Modesto Manifesto Rules included many other scenarious, including areas such as telling the truth, how to treat others, financial accountability, and even crowd size accuracy to avoid exaggeration.  

 

Such a high-quality personal integrity is one of many foundational reasons Billy Graham is being justifiably honored in our nation's Capital Rotunda today.  He is only the 4th civilian to receive such an honor.
